The Columbian Exhibition

Award-winning musicians--- violinist Kate Carter, pianist Chris White and baritone Brad Jungwirth offer a front row seat to the sights and sounds of the Columbian Exhibition. Visitors to the 1893 World’s Fair commemorated their trips with an unlikely souvenir – sheet music. The exceptional musical program includes original album cover artwork and commentary on the history of the music. All three performers are on the music faculty at Lake Forest College.

Brad Jungwirth has been described by critics as "a muscular baritone with an evocatively dark instrument" and has been parised for his "dulcet and lyrical" voice and "no-holds-barred intensity."  Chris Whiteattended Indiana University's prestigious Jacobs School of Music and pursued his Master's degree in Jazz Studies, graduating with a Phi Kappa Lambda award.  Kate Carter is an avid recitalist and chamber musician who has appeared nationally on series including Dame Myra Hess, Chicago Philharmonic and Carnegie Hall's Weill Hall.
